Eligibility criteria of the Innovation Canada — Innovation Advisors in AB program
Eligibility for connecting with an Innovation Advisor is determined by specific criteria related to your business status and goals.
- The company must be incorporated.
- The company should be ready to grow or scale operations.
- The company might be looking to create a new product, service, or process.
- Alternatively, the company may simply be looking for business advice.
Who is eligible?
Businesses that are incorporated and are either ready to grow or scale, looking to create a new product, service, or process, or seeking advice can apply. These businesses should target leveraging government programs and services through comprehensive support from Innovation Advisors, particularly in areas like financing, technical advice, or expanding into foreign markets. The focus is on businesses that are innovative and poised for growth.

Additional information
Here are additional relevant details for connecting with an Innovation Advisor:
- Innovation Advisors can leverage their extensive network to help businesses connect with the right government programs and services.
- They offer tailored advice based on your industry and specific business needs, drawing on their own entrepreneurial experiences and expertise in various fields.
- The service is inclusive, aiming to support diverse businesses across Canada by providing advice that fosters innovation and growth.
- Innovation Advisors are accessible for businesses at different stages of development, whether looking to scale or just starting out.
